#2e0b4d basic color information

#2e0b4d

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#2e0b4d has decimal index of: 3017549, is composed of 18% red, 4.3% green and 30.2% blue. #2e0b4d in CMYK color model, is composed of 40.3%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black.
#330066 is the closest web-safe color to #2e0b4d.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
